Konstantinova street

Konstantinova Street is a street in the north of Moscow in the Alekseevsky District of the North-Eastern Administrative District , between Malomoskovskaya Street and the Academician Lyulka Square . It was named in 1965 in memory of Konstantin Ivanovich Konstantinov (1817 or 1819-1871) - an engineer who worked in the field of rocket artillery. Located in a group of streets named after the pioneers of rocket technology.

Location

Konstantinov Street starts from Malomoskovskaya Street and runs northeast parallel to Pavel Korchagin Street , crosses Kibalchicha Street , Rocket Boulevard and ends on Akademik Lyulka Square - the intersection of Boris Galushkin , Kosmonavtov and Pavel Korchagin Streets.
